To solve the quadratic equation \( 5(x^2 - 7) - 1 = 9 \), we can follow these steps:

1. Start by simplifying the equation:
\[
5(x^2 - 7) - 1 = 9
\]

2. Add 1 to both sides:
\[
5(x^2 - 7) = 10
\]

3. Divide both sides by 5:
\[
x^2 - 7 = 2
\]

4. Add 7 to both sides:
\[
x^2 = 9
\]

5. Now, take the square root of both sides:
\[
x = \pm 3
\]

Therefore, the solutions for the quadratic equation are:
\[
x = 3 \quad \text{and} \quad x = -3
\]
